Sos S. Agaian

Sos S. Agaian, PhD in Mathematics, Dr, Engineering Science,  and is a Distinguished Professor of Computer Science at College of Staten Island and the Graduate Center, City University of New York (CUNY). Prior to joining CUNY, Dr. Agaian was the Peter T. Flawn Professor of Electrical and Computer Engineering at the University of Texas at San Antonio; Graduate School of Biomedical Sciences UTHSCSA at San Antonio; Professor, UT System Cyber and Cloud Security Initiative, and Director of Multimedia and Mobile Signal Processing Laboratory.  He has been a visiting faculty at the Tufts University, the Tampere Institute of Technology, and the Leading Scientist at the AWARE, Inc. at Bedford, MA. Dr. Agaian received his M.S. in Mathematics and Mechanics (summa cum laude) from the Yerevan State University, Armenia; his Ph.D. in Mathematics and Physics from the Steklov Institute of Mathematics, Russian Academy of Sciences (RAS); and his Doctor of Engineering Sciences degree from the Institute of Control Systems, RAS.

Scholarly Interests.  Dr. Agaian’s interdisciplinary research has evolved from industrial mathematics to computer science; and from applied signal/image processing to data analytics and neurocomputing. Dr. Agaian’s research interests are in Big and Small Data Analytics, Computational Vision and Sensing, Machine Learning and Urban Computing, Multimodal Biometric and Digital Forensics, Information Processing and Fusion, and Fast Algorithms.  He has special interests in finding meaning in visual content-examine images for faces, text, objects, action, sciences, and other contents; and in the development of scientific systems and architectures in the theory and practice of engineering and computer sciences (emphasizing complex digital data processing, information sciences and systems technologies in the military, as well as medical and industrial information processing centers).

Dr. Agaian has developed applications in Healthcare, Biomedical Data Mining, Object Recognition, Signal Processing, Computer-Aided Food Quality Inspection, 3D Imaging Visible and Thermal Sensors, Computational Photography, Multimedia Security, Needs-Driven Medical and Biomedical Technology, Finance, and Other Related Areas.
